Meet with applicants to obtain information for loan applications and to answer questions about the process
Assist in the collection/work out activities with troubled/non-performing assets
Originate and close new loans to existing customers and prospects consistent with the Bank’s loan policies and state and federal regulations
Manage an existing commercial loan portfolio.
Present new loan requests and other reports as necessary (i.e.: CARs, Loan Review Responses) to the appropriate approval authorities within the Bank
Represent the Bank at various community functions
Work with clients to identify their financial goals and to find ways of reaching those goals
Work closely with teams on new and existing commercial loan real estate requests
Analyze applicant financial status, credit and property evaluations to determine feasibility of granting loans
Cross-sell other bank products including: deposit products, cash management, treasury services and other bank services.
Respond to customer and prospect inquiries
Stay abreast of new types of loans and other financial services and products to better meet clients’ needs
Submit borrower information to credit analysts for verification and recommendation
Participate on Bank task forces and committees as assigned

Five or more years’ experience in commercial banking
Strong knowledge of commercial lending practices and related areas
Knowledge of commercial real estate lending policies and procedures
Ability to adhere to Needham Bank’s Core Values ( Focus on Customer Relationship, Embrace Change, Work as a Team, Be an Asset to Your Community, Always Learn, and Do the Right Thing )
Good sales, organizational, communication and public relations skills particularly in working with documentation that requires special handling
Bachelor’s degree in business, finance or related area
Knowledge of economic and accounting principles and practices, the financial markets, banking and the analysis and reporting of financial data
Educated in banking federal and state regulations and laws
Strong analytical and interpersonal skills
Superior customer service skills, exceed customers’ expectations
Extensive knowledge of financial institution policies and procedures
Knowledge of department support structures, resources and personnel
Ability to build strong relationships and alliances across the organization, ability to adapt to change, ability to multi-task, reliable and highly self-motivated
Fluent written and verbal English communication skills
